ETA Here's Din Thomas talking about Woodley's promotion with Luke Thomas on The MMA Hour. (timestamped)



Cliffs:

  • Woodley has been training BJJ in the gi since 2006. He's trained under Din and Ricardo Liborio.
  • Din says that Woodley has had high-level black belt skills for years and that his top game is insane.
  • Liborio wanted to promote Woodley a couple of years ago, but Woodley hasn't had time to train in the gi recently because of his MMA obligations and injuries.
  • Slightly off topic:
    • Din is a third degree black belt under Liborio.
    • Din closed his jiu jitsu schools to train fighters full time at ATT.
    • Daniel Weichel is the only other active fighter with a black belt under Din.
